#!/bin/bash
set -euxo pipefail
# This script builds the node binary for the current platform and statically links it with VDF static lib.
# Assumes that the VDF library has been built by running the generate.sh script in the `../vdf` directory.
ROOT_DIR="${ROOT_DIR:-$( cd "$(dirname "$(realpath "$( dirname "${BASH_SOURCE[0]}" )")")" >/dev/null 2>&1 && pwd )}"
NODE_DIR="$ROOT_DIR/bedlam"
BINARIES_DIR="$ROOT_DIR/target/release"
pushd "$NODE_DIR" > /dev/null
export CGO_ENABLED=1
os_type="$(uname)"
case "$os_type" in
"Darwin")
# Check if the architecture is ARM
if [[ "$(uname -m)" == "arm64" ]]; then
# MacOS ld doesn't support -Bstatic and -Bdynamic, so it's important that there is only a static version of the library
go build -ldflags "-linkmode 'external' -extldflags '-L$BINARIES_DIR -L/usr/local/lib/ -L/opt/homebrew/Cellar/openssl@3/3.4.1/lib -lstdc++ -lferret -ldl -lm -lcrypto -lssl'" "$@"
else
echo "Unsupported platform"
exit 1
fi
;;
"Linux")
export CGO_LDFLAGS="-L/usr/local/lib -ldl -lm -L$BINARIES_DIR -lstdc++ -lcrypto -lssl -lferret -static"
go build -ldflags "-linkmode 'external'" "$@"
;;
*)
echo "Unsupported platform"
exit 1
;;
esac
